Social clubs are an important part of the fabric of the Harding experience. They develop Christian virtues, lifelong friendships and servant leadership.

"Social Clubs have been a significant part of the Harding experience for decades, providing students with opportunities to enjoy a host of activities while fostering lifelong relationships and developing servant-leadership qualities. I encourage you to take a close look at all that Social Clubs have to offer you and explore how you can make a difference in the lives of others by being a part of a Social Club."

-Zachary Neal, Vice President of Student Life, Dean of Students
